Why You Should Visit Krakow
Krakow is Poland’s second largest city where you can find everything from ancient history and world-class cultural institutions to lively bars and designer shopping. If there is one place you must visit during your stay it is the Old Town where you will find some truly stunning architectural and historical landmarks including the Wawel Castle, a UNESCO World Heritage Site. Those who enjoy strolling through new towns should walk the entirety of the Royal Way which will eventually lead you to Wawel Castle with many beautiful sights along the way. There are many exciting cultural events and festivals held in Krakow during the course of the year like the Krakow Film Festival or the Jewish Culture Festival, one of the largest of its kind in the world. You can also find plenty of shops and bars around the city, many of which are located in the old town district.

Arriving In Krakow
Krakow Airport, known in full as John Paul II International Airport Krakow-Balice, is the second busiest airport in Poland located around 10 km from the center of Krakow. Consisting of a single passenger terminal, you will find everything you would need in the airport including a few shops, duty-free shopping and dining and drinking choices. In addition to this, the airport also provides free Wi-Fi for all travelers. There are plenty of ways to get from the airport into the city center once you have landed including by bus and train if you don’t want to pay for a taxi. The city itself is served by a public transport network consisting of buses and trams, while those looking for their own vehicle will find a number of car rental companies available at Krakow airport.
If you are looking to travel directly from the UAE to Krakow you will not be able to make the journey without making a stopover somewhere as there are no airlines providing direct flights. Thankfully the airport enjoys connections to many leading airports around Europe so there are many ways to make the journey with only a single transfer.
Krakow Travel Information
Poland is a part of the Schengen Area so UAE nationals will not need to apply for a visa in order to travel to the country. Winters in Krakow can see very cold temperatures below freezing and a significant amount of snow, although if you are visiting during the summer you can expect plenty of sunshine with average highs of around 24 degrees.
* This information is correct as of October 2017
